Hi All,

This email is all based on the asumption this WG will be aproved but  
I think that is extremely likely so ...

I have asked the authors of draft-burke-vxml to please bring this  
work to this group. I think that much of the content of this draft is  
key to what what the working group is doing and that the draft  
already represents substantial consensus between many of the people  
in this group. I would like the group to consider this draft, and if  
they agree that this is work the WG should do, figure out to move it  
along probably as standards track, if the group does not think this  
is a good starting place, then I will work with the authors to find a  
good path to publication of this outside of the WG (likely RFC Editor  
or AD Sponsored). I know the group will needs some time to get  
everything rolling but I would like to be able to decide if this was  
happening inside the WG or not before IETF 69 (Chicago).

Thanks,
Cullen <with my AD hat on>

PS. I do realize there are some parts of this draft that would need  
to change for it all be a WG document but I think that is all possible.
